John Basset 1604–1681 – Genealogical Records

Birth Date: 9 Dec 1604

Birth Location: St Mawgan in Meneage, Cornwall, England

Death Date: 16 Feb 1681

Death Location: St Mawgan in Meneage, Cornwall, England

Father: Hanniball Basset

Mother: Amie Harrie

Spouse(s): Elynor Old, Anne Basset

Children(s): Amy Basset

John Basset was born in 1604 in St Mawgan in Meneage, Cornwall, England, the child of Hanniball Basset And Amie Harrie. John Basset married Anne Basset, Elynor Old, and had children including Amy Amia Richardson Basset. John Basset passed away in 1681 in St Mawgan in Meneage, Cornwall, England.
